Had a friend who left Deloitte to join Slalom. Left after 2 months. Said it was the worst decision she ever made. Definitely pay more and recruiting hard now. But much more staff aug.
Probably high, friend got offered 130 in GA for post MBA, I was told its higher in NYC. So I imagine manager is ~160?
So. Given that I just switched from EY to Slalom I'll give you some insight for NYC. It's not staff aug in this market. They won't take a project if it is staff aug. They're not as established as the big 4, but clients see us as a strategic partner since we don't carry the bs and frills some larger firms will have. Personally, I love it since I now have a life and am not working a million hours a week while doing meaningful work.

Flat org structure so no real levels. That being said, sales is rewarded heavily and they'll raise you up accordingly (in $ and responsibility).
Why is everyone so bothered by staff aug? I managed multiple tech projects at ACN and whether you knew it or not, majority of their roles were also staff augs but wasn't labeled that way.
^usually after the design/consulting/recommendations/implementation process, u move into staff aug until they hire their own people. I think it's great if it interests u...beats creating decks and presentations on what u plan to do forever.
